Definition of Home Base

  • (noun) (usually plural) the office that serves as the administrative center of an enterprise; "many companies have their headquarters in New York"
  • (noun) (baseball) base consisting of a rubber slab where the batter stands; it must be touched by a base runner in order to score; "he ruled that the runner failed to touch home"

Antonyms of Home Base


No Antonyms Found.

Homophones of Home Base


No Homophones Found.